+-^CrossBow^- Posted December 27, 2017 Share Posted December 27, 2017 (edited) JPN Core Grafx units work with a genesis, SMS, or Jaguar power adapter just fine. Ran my Core Grafx II unit at my last convention as part of a retro gaming tournament using a genesis model 1 power adapter and never a problem the entire time then nor now. The polarity and specs on those power adapters matches what is needed for the Core Grafx PC-engines. Only the Duo models had to start switching things around.
